Summary: | According to a preferred embodiment of the present invention, an apparatus for predicting movement of a box-level object using only box-level object position information receives only box-level object position information through a long short-term memory (LSTM) structure to predict a future object position at a box-level, thereby quickly predicting the movement of an object without using an optical flow requiring a large amount of calculation, and predicting the movement of the object even in a situation, in which the object to be predicted is hidden by other conditions, by predicting the position of the object only with the box-level object position information.
